KWAZULU-NATAL Economic Developmen­t, Tourism and Environmen­tal Affairs MEC Ravi Pillay gets a taste of what will be on offer from acting executive chef for the Durban ICC, Clinton Bonhomme, at the 2022 African Tourism Indaba this week. Africa’s Travel Indaba delegates will enjoy world-class hospitalit­y throughout their stay. Some of the top travel buyers will also be going on tours after the Indaba where they will get a taste of the finest tourism experience­s that the province has to offer.
